Job Duties
  • Direct and coordinate the activities of all drying projects as needed.
  • Determine Category and Class of all water losses.
  • Measure moisture readings including but not limited to Relative Humidity, Moisture Content and GPP (grains per pound).
  • Verify when the job is dry and remove equipment as required.
  • Prepare and upload drying reports in RMS and Xactanalysis as needed.
  • Work with other supervisors to coordinate operations and activities within and between departments.
  • Ability to identify ACM (Asbestos Containing Materials) and to prepare testing request documentation.
  • Work with other supervisors to coordinate operations and activities within and between departments to create efficiency.
  • Documenting site status by taking before and after photos in Encircle daily on every site.
